EGG-LAYING.

HEW ZEALAND UTILITY POULTRY

CLUB.

THIRTEENTH COMPETITION.

The thirteenth egg-laying competition organised by the New Zealand Utility Poultrj Cmb commenced at Papanui on April 8. The figures for the twelfth week, ended July 3, are aB follow: ,'■ • , s '
